The Hubble Telescope
The Hubble telescope was carried into the orbit by the space shuttle in the year nineteen hundred and ninety and it was named after the honorable scientist Sir Edwin Hubble.
Talking about the history of the Hubble Space Telescope, we can say it lays its base since the 1940’s when the astronomer Lyman Spitzer had written the paper “Astronomical advantages of an extra terrestrial observatory.
When the Hubble space telescope was launched it took with itself the five remarkable instruments, basically the wide field and planetary camera, the Goddard high resolution spectrograph and the high speed photometer, a faint object camera and the faint object spectrograph. The first component used i.e. the wide fielded and planetary camera provides a very high resolution which is the basic need for optical observations. This component was built by the NASA’s jet propulsion labs and they had used a set of forty nine filters. The NASA’s Hubble telescope orbits the earth once in ninety six minutes. The Hubble telescope also helps in recording difficult astronomical images and also in recording the bands of ultraviolet and infrared light. The Baltimore NASA’s Hubble telescope provides you a nice view of the atmospheric debris of objects which were captured along with Jupiter during a collision.
The Hubble telescope is a complete blend of multiple sharp and outstanding scientific instruments and they can effectively handle different tasks. The high resolving power provided by the NASA’s Hubble telescope has helped a lot in the studies of Cepheid variable stars found in the faraway galaxies and also helped in measuring the distances of the galaxies.
